Mario Lopez's career
Mario Lopez is an American actor, television host, and entertainment journalist. He was born in Chula Vista, San Diego, California, on October 10, 1973, to Mario Alberto López Pérez and Elvira Soledad Trasviña, who were both emigrants from Mexico. Lopez turned to acting when he was 10 years old and was discovered by a talent scout while performing at a school dance recital.
Lopez's first professional role was on the series *a.k.a. Pablo* in 1984, where he played Tomás, the younger brother of the titular character. That same year, he was cast as a drummer and dancer on the music-themed children's series *Kids Incorporated*, and he performed on three seasons of the show. In 1985, he landed a guest spot on the popular '80s sitcom *The Golden Girls*, playing a Latino boy named Mario who faced deportation.
In 1989, Lopez was cast as A.C. Slater, a high school jock popular with the ladies, on the teen sitcom *Saved by the Bell*. He went on to play the same character on four different series: *Saved by the Bell* (1989), *Saved by the Bell: The College Years* (1993), *Saved by the Bell: The New Class* (1993), and *Robot Chicken* (2005). Lopez has since reprised the role of A.C. Slater in the 2020 sequel series and the 2020 reboot of *Saved by the Bell*.
Lopez has also appeared in several other popular television series, including *Pacific Blue* (1996–1998), *Resurrection Blvd.*, *Eve*, and *The Bad Girl's Guide*. He has also starred in movies such as *Colors* (1988), *Depraved* (1996), and *Eastside* (1999). In 2006, he joined the cast of the daytime soap opera *The Bold and the Beautiful* and later guest-starred on *Nip/Tuck* and *George Lopez*.
In addition to his acting career, Lopez has proven himself as a talented and prolific presenter, hosting series such as *Name Your Adventure* (1992), *The Other Half* (2001), *Pet Star* (2002), and *America's Best Dance Crew*. He has also co-hosted the singing competition series *The X Factor* and won two Daytime Emmy Awards for hosting *Access Hollywood*. In 2012, Lopez began hosting his own nationally syndicated radio show, *ON With Mario Lopez*, for Premiere Radio. He has also authored several books, including a memoir, children's books, and books on fitness and inspiration.

His marriage to Courtney Mazza
Mario Lopez and Courtney Mazza first met in 2008 while performing together in the Broadway revival of 'A Chorus Line'. Courtney, who spent much of her childhood performing in musicals, joined the cast of 'A Chorus Line' in 2008. Mario played Zach, the show's director, while Courtney was a swing and an understudy for three different roles.
The couple welcomed their first child together, daughter Gia Francesca, in 2010, before getting married in December 2012 in Punta Mita, Mexico. Their wedding ceremony was a festive outdoor event, featuring a mariachi band and their daughter as the flower girl. It was documented for the TLC special 'Mario and Courtney's Wedding Fiesta'.
Courtney and Mario have been involved in several projects together. In 2010, they starred in their own reality show, 'Mario Lopez: Saved by the Baby', which aired on VH1 for one season. The show chronicled their life together, focusing on Courtney's pregnancy and the birth of their daughter. They have also co-hosted 'On with Mario Lopez', an iHeartRadio show, and the 'On with Mario Interviews' podcast, where they interview celebrities and provide an inside look into their lives.
In addition to their professional collaborations, Courtney and Mario have been actively involved in philanthropic projects for over a decade. Instead of receiving gifts at their wedding, they requested that their guests donate to charity. The couple has also shared that the secret to their long-lasting marriage is making each other and their relationship a priority, and always finding time to laugh and have fun together.

His children
Mario Lopez is a proud father to three children: Gia, Dominic, and Santino Lopez. Gia, the eldest, was born on September 11, 2010, and was followed by Dominic, born on September 13, 2013. The youngest child, Santino, was born on July 7, 2019, and was considered a "miracle" baby by the couple, who had initially been unsure about having a third child.
Lopez's children are already following in his footsteps as a performer. His daughter, Gia, inspired his children's book, "Mario and Baby Gia", and she also served as the flower girl at her parents' wedding in 2012. Dominic, Lopez's eldest son, played a younger version of his father's character in "My Grown-Up Christmas Wish." The youngest, Santino, is named after James Caan's character in "The Godfather." He has been described by his father as "the most chilled-out baby," and has already shown a talent for Jiu-Jitsu, winning gold in a recent tournament.
Lopez and his wife, Courtney, have been open about their parenting journey, even documenting their path to parenthood with a reality show, "Mario Lopez: Saved by the Baby." The show's final episode featured the couple bringing their daughter, Gia, home. Courtney has been described as the "quarterback of the team," and Lopez has credited her with being a supportive and understanding partner.
Lopez, a dedicated father, wants to pass down the lessons he learned from his parents to his children. He has also joked about his kids starring in a "Saved by the Bell" reboot, showcasing his lighthearted approach to parenting. The family resides in California, and the children have embraced their younger sibling, with Gia and Dominic stepping up to help welcome Santino and care for their mother during her pregnancy.

His parents and siblings
Mario Lopez was born on October 10, 1973, in Chula Vista, California, to Elvira Soledad Trasviña and Mario Alberto López Pérez. His parents were emigrants from Mexico, and he was raised in a Catholic family. Lopez has credited his parents for instilling in him a strong work ethic, which he, in turn, hopes to impart to his own children.
Lopez has two siblings: a brother named Emilio Lopez and a sister named Marissa Lopez.
Lopez himself is a father of three. He met his wife, Courtney Mazza, in 2008 when they worked together on the Broadway musical 'A Chorus Line'. They tied the knot in 2012 in Punta Mita, Mexico, with their daughter, Gia, serving as the flower girl. The couple has two more children: sons Dominic and Santino. Lopez has described his wife as the "quarterback" of their family, and she has praised him for being a present father despite his busy career.

His fitness and health interests
Mario Lopez is dedicated to health and fitness. He has published three non-fiction books, the first being Mario Lopez Knockout Fitness, which was released in 2008 and co-written with Jeff O'Connell. He has also authored two other books on health and fitness, Extra Lean and Extra Lean Family. Lopez trains in Brazilian Jiu-Jitsu and has earned a purple belt in the sport. His sons have also taken up Jiu-Jitsu, with both children winning gold in a tournament in 2024.
Lopez and his family celebrate the "5 F's" on their YouTube channel: Family, Faith, Fitness, Food, and Fun. He also has a podcast with his wife, Courtney Mazza, with whom he has three children: Gia, Dominic, and Santino. Lopez has also imparted his strong work ethic to his children, which he attributes to his immigrant parents.
